How they compare

Finland currently reports 11,182 t against 10,774 t in Cameroon, a difference of 408 t.

Across all 63 years both countries report, Finland has been ahead every year.

Cameroon ranks 80th and Finland ranks 79th of 200 countries.

Finland has averaged higher in every one of the 7 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Cameroon Finland Difference Ahead
1960s 1,599 t 21,968 t 20,369 t Finland
1970s 3,393 t 20,497 t 17,104 t Finland
1980s 5,284 t 18,573 t 13,289 t Finland
1990s 5,669 t 15,039 t 9,370 t Finland
2000s 7,600 t 13,196 t 5,595 t Finland
2010s 9,954 t 12,177 t 2,223 t Finland
2020s 10,596 t 11,245 t 648.28 t Finland

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

The Cropland Nutrient balance domain contains information on the flows of nitrogen, phosphorus, and potassium from mineral fertilizer, manure applied, atmospheric deposition, crop removal, and biological fixation over cropland and per unit area of cropland. The flows are aggregated to total inputs and total outputs, from which the overall nutrient balance and nutrient use efficiency on cropland are calculated. Statistics are disseminated in units of tonnes and in kg/ha, as appropriate. Nutrient use efficiency is expressed as a fraction (%).
